Cutting Capacity Limits

Choosing the right lopper means paying close attention to its cutting capacity, which varies by model and blade type. Most loppers can cut branches up to 1 to 2 inches in diameter. Bypass loppers typically handle branches up to 1.5 inches, while anvil loppers can often cut slightly thicker branches, up to 2 inches. The capacity depends on the strength and design of the blades — reinforced blades allow for thicker cuts. Overloading a lopper beyond its limit can damage the blades or handles, reducing its lifespan and effectiveness. Always check the manufacturer’s specified maximum diameter to guarantee safe, efficient pruning. Matching your needs with the tool’s capacity helps prevent damage and makes your pruning work smoother and more effective.

Blade Material Quality

Selecting a lopper with high-quality blades guarantees your pruning tasks are efficient and the tools last longer. Quality blades are usually made from hardened steel like high carbon, alloy, or stainless steel, ensuring they stay sharp and durable over time. Resistance to rust and corrosion is essential, as it maintains blade integrity and reduces the need for frequent replacements. A Teflon or low-friction coating helps prevent sap buildup, making cuts smoother and easier. The blade design—whether serrated or straight—depends on the branches you’re cutting; straight blades are ideal for clean cuts on green wood. Additionally, the hardness and heat treatment of the blade material directly impact performance and longevity, especially during heavy or repeated pruning.

Leverage Technology Used

Leverage technology in loppers considerably boosts cutting power with less effort, making pruning more efficient and less tiring. Systems like Power-Lever or PowerGear2 multiply manual force, allowing you to cut thicker branches effortlessly. Compound action or gear-assisted mechanisms use multiple leverage points to markedly increase force at the blades, often reducing user effort by several times compared to traditional loppers. Modern leverage technology incorporates engineered gear ratios and mechanical advantage systems that distribute force effectively, enabling cleaner cuts on branches up to 2 inches in diameter. These advanced designs aim to minimize fatigue and improve control, especially during prolonged pruning sessions. Integrated into ergonomic handles, leverage technology not only boosts performance but also enhances comfort, making heavy-duty pruning tasks easier and more manageable.

Tool Durability Features

When choosing a lopper, durability is vital to guarantee it withstands frequent use and tough branches. Look for blades made from fully hardened or heat-treated steel, which resist dulling and stay sharp over time. A low-friction, non-stick coating on the blades helps prevent sap buildup, reduces rust, and ensures smooth cuts. Handle materials should be sturdy, like alloy steel or reinforced aluminum, to endure repeated force without bending or breaking. Reinforced joints and corrosion-resistant components further boost longevity, especially for outdoor use. Additionally, check if the tool offers a thorough warranty, such as lifetime coverage. A strong warranty reflects confidence in the lopper’s durability and quality, giving you peace of mind during demanding pruning tasks.

How Do Different Handle Lengths Affect Pruning Efficiency and Comfort?

Think of handle length as a tool’s reach—longer handles give you extra leverage, making thick branches easier to cut, while shorter ones offer more control for delicate work. I find that longer handles boost efficiency on larger branches, but can tire your arms faster. Shorter handles are gentler on your hands, perfect for precision pruning. So, choose based on your tasks—balance power and comfort for the best results.
